Across TCGA pan-cancer cohorts, CDC42P3 RNA differs between tumor and matched normal tissue in 7 of 18 cancer types tested, making tumor–normal expression one of CDC42P3’s most consistent transcriptional readouts.

The strongest signal is observed in kidney renal clear cell carcinoma (KIRC), where CDC42P3 RNA is more highly expressed in tumor relative to normal tissue. In most cancer types CDC42P3 is over-expressed in tumor, although a few such as KICH show the opposite, repressed pattern.

KIRC, LUAD, and UCEC are the cancer types where CDC42P3 tumor–normal differential expression is most reproducible.
